From aef11398974abf8d02a4aa6a5801dca2dfdcddd6 Mon Sep 17 00:00:00 2001 From: Florian Haftmann Date: Fri, 1 Dec 2023 13:49:07 +0100 Subject: [PATCH] style: Uniform order of arguments, shorter lines Explicit line breaks make passed arguments clear. Change-Id: I6ef3b7b52634bca05de63033b0baed2163a65ce9 --- Makefile | 9 +++++++-- container/Dockerfile | 6 +++--- 2 files changed, 10 insertions(+), 5 deletions(-) diff --git a/Makefile b/Makefile index 8d9b9ee..26679c7 100644 --- a/Makefile +++ b/Makefile @@ -80,10 +80,15 @@ else endif build: GIT_CONSOLE_COMMIT=$(shell rm -rf skyline-console-master.tar.gz && wget $(SKYLINE_CONSOLE_PACKAGE_URL) && tar -zxf skyline-console-master.tar.gz && cat skyline-console-*/skyline_console/static/commit_id.txt); \ - $(build_cmd) --no-cache --pull --force-rm --build-arg RELEASE_VERSION=$(RELEASE_VERSION) --build-arg SKYLINE_CONSOLE_PACKAGE_URL=$(SKYLINE_CONSOLE_PACKAGE_URL) --build-arg GIT_BRANCH=$(GIT_BRANCH) --build-arg GIT_COMMIT=$(GIT_COMMIT) --build-arg GIT_CONSOLE_COMMIT=$$GIT_CONSOLE_COMMIT $(BUILD_ARGS) -f $(DOCKER_FILE) -t $(IMAGE):$(IMAGE_TAG) $(BUILD_CONTEXT) + $(build_cmd) --no-cache --pull --force-rm \ + --build-arg SKYLINE_CONSOLE_PACKAGE_URL=$(SKYLINE_CONSOLE_PACKAGE_URL) \ + --build-arg GIT_CONSOLE_COMMIT=$$GIT_CONSOLE_COMMIT \ + --build-arg GIT_BRANCH=$(GIT_BRANCH) \ + --build-arg GIT_COMMIT=$(GIT_COMMIT) \ + --build-arg RELEASE_VERSION=$(RELEASE_VERSION) \ + $(BUILD_ARGS) -f $(DOCKER_FILE) -t $(IMAGE):$(IMAGE_TAG) $(BUILD_CONTEXT) rm -rf skyline-console-* - .PHONY: db_revision HEAD_REV ?= $(shell alembic -c skyline_apiserver/db/alembic/alembic.ini heads | awk '{print $$1}') NEW_REV ?= $(shell python3 -c 'import sys; print(f"{int(sys.argv[1])+1:03}")' $(HEAD_REV)) diff --git a/container/Dockerfile b/container/Dockerfile index d51d72c..46b01fd 100644 --- a/container/Dockerfile +++ b/container/Dockerfile @@ -1,15 +1,15 @@ FROM ubuntu:20.04 +ARG SKYLINE_CONSOLE_PACKAGE_URL +ARG GIT_CONSOLE_COMMIT ARG GIT_BRANCH ARG GIT_COMMIT -ARG GIT_CONSOLE_COMMIT ARG RELEASE_VERSION -ARG SKYLINE_CONSOLE_PACKAGE_URL +LABEL skyline.build_console_commit=${GIT_CONSOLE_COMMIT} LABEL skyline.build_branch=${GIT_BRANCH} LABEL skyline.build_commit=${GIT_COMMIT} -LABEL skyline.build_console_commit=${GIT_CONSOLE_COMMIT} LABEL skyline.release_version=${RELEASE_VERSION} ENV LANG C.UTF-8